Hi All,

I am pleased to announce the overlayfs snapshots project.
Overlayfs snapshots bring file level snapshots capability
to any local file system.

Project requirements:
* Incremental read-only snapshots of directory sub-tree
* Independent of underlying local file system
* Snapshots use available file system disk space
* Snapshot deletion automatically frees up disk space
* Minimal performance overhead to file access in the writable mount
* POSIX compliance for file system operation in the writable mount
* File access to read-only snapshots may incur performance overhead
* Reading from snapshots may exhibit overlayfs non-standard behavior
* Take new snapshot in O(1) time and disk space
* No upper limit on number or size of snapshots

The project has a working POC[1] covering a partial list of the
requirements, a tailored test suite[2] to verify snapshots
consistency and a wiki[3] with more information about the project.
